For the sales leads: warranty costs on the Tindale Duo exceeded plan by 31% this half, driven by early-batch compressor failures. The reserve has been topped up from the contingency line, which trims discretionary spend through year-end. Please avoid extended-warranty promotions on affected units until engineering confirms the revised build. Claims volume should normalize within two quarters. None of this changes published pricing or commission structures. Against that backdrop, the following note is shared in confidence.

board note of yageg-yahag: The southern region missed its Soriel quota by 43.1 percent last quarter. Kelaxek Systems plans to raise the Sormir list price by 59.3 percent in July. The steering committee signed off on a budget of $32.1 million for Project Casael. The renewal with Eliirox Holdings closes at $66.2 million a year, 55.2 percent above the last contract.

Quarterly Planning Note — Tessel & Mora Ltd.

For the incoming director: Q2 planning centers on our expansion into the Valmere coastal corridor. Site selection is complete, two distribution partners are shortlisted, and staffing transfers begin next month. Capital outlay stays within the approved envelope. Risks are mainly permitting delays, tracked weekly by the Valmere task group. A confidential note on broader business plans follows below.

internal memo for tagef-hadup: Gross margin on Ulaath came in at 15 percent against a plan of 5 percent. Only 7 of the 120 pilot accounts renewed Ulaath, so a churn review is set for October 15.

# Build Provenance: Nightly Search Reindex

Quick heads-up for anyone auditing the Quillstone search stack: the nightly reindex job on Fernvale is built from a pinned snapshot of the indexer repo, not head. Yes, really pinned — we learned that lesson after the Marzipan incident. Each run bakes its config, dictionary bundle, and ranking weights into the artifact, so you can reproduce any night's index byte-for-byte. Provenance attestations get signed by the Hollowbrook build cell. The token for last night's run is below.

build token for fawef-tawip: htk14_e61e571215dd6c